Emergency contacts in Rome
5 emergency services in Rome you may need as a traveller — tourist police, ambulance, fire brigade and more. Save these before you go out.
Last updated 2026-08-08
1. Carabinieri (Military Police)
Military police — also the EU standard emergency number in Italy. English spoken in tourist cities.
- Service: Police
- Number: 112
- When to call: For tourist scams and street crime the Carabinieri are typically more responsive than the Polizia Municipale.
2. State Police (Polizia di Stato)
National police for crimes, theft and urban emergencies.
- Service: Police
- Number: 113
3. Ambulanza (118)
National emergency ambulance — Pronto Soccorso.
- Service: Medical
- Number: 118
4. Vigili del Fuoco (Fire)
Fire and civil protection.
- Service: Fire
- Number: 115
5. Guardia Costiera (Coast Guard)
Maritime emergencies and sea rescue around Italian coasts and islands.
- Service: Maritime
- Number: 1530
